FAQs

1. How do plants grow?

The seeds become seedlings when they germinate and grow into plants. Plants utilise sunlight to generate energy, take in water and nutrients from the soil, and develop and procreate through photosynthesis and respiration.

2. What are the parts of a plant?

Different parts of plants have different functions. These consist of fruits, flowers, stalks, roots, and leaves. Every component is essential to the growth, reproduction and survival of the plant.

3. What do plants need to grow and thrive?

For proper growth and development, plants require air, water, sunshine, soil nutrients, and a comfortable temperature. The energy and materials required by plants for vital life functions like photosynthesis and development are supplied by these elements.

4. How can we take care of plants?

Plants may be maintained by giving them water, light and nutrients; planting them in the right soil; shielding them from pests and illnesses; and cutting or pruning them as needed. Plants need regular care and attention to be alive and healthy.

5. Why do plants need sunlight?

Photosynthesis, the process by which plants transform light energy into chemical energy to produce food, requires sunshine. Additionally, sunlight controls the development, growth, and flowering of plants.
